"General" Wright, 87, died Monday, March 9, 1998. Services will be at 10:30 a.m. Friday in Henson-Novak Funeral Home with the Rev. Mike Chaffin and the Rev. Shannon Davis of Victory Memorial United Methodist Church officiating. Graveside services will be at 3:30 p.m. in Haviland Cemetery in Haviland, Kan. Mr. Wright was born in Haviland. He married Amy Patton in 1935 at Haviland. They lived in Pratt, Kan., for 20 years. Mr. Wright was associated with Woolwine Supply Co. in Pratt and was a member of the Pratt Volunteer Fire Department. In 1960, they moved to Guymon, where Mr. Wright was manager of the Woolwine's Supply Store. Since retiring, the Wrights have been active in the Panhandle Sam's Club. Mr. Wright was a member of Victory Memorial United Methodist Church and No Man's Land Senior Citizens Center. Survivors include his wife; two daughters, Phyllis O'Brien of Nashville, Tenn., and Peggy Carr of Tombstone, Ariz.; a son, Bruce Wright of the Sacramento, Calif., area; nine grandchildren; and eight great- grandchildren.
